Shenwan Hongyuan Group released a research report stating that in the short term, focus on the ramp-up of grid bidding and procurement, and in the medium to long term, focus on the establishment of market-based revenue mechanisms. The bank believes that distribution area energy storage is at a critical stage transitioning from demonstration and validation to batch replication, and recommends focusing on: first, energy storage system integrators with grid customer resources; second, equipment enterprises with distribution network adaptation and cluster scheduling capabilities; third, virtual power plant and integrated energy service providers with distributed resource aggregation, power trading, and cross-regional operation capabilities. The main views of Shenwan Hongyuan Group are as follows: Distributed new energy growth combined with distribution network carrying capacity constraints is pushing distribution area energy storage from an "optional configuration" toward a "rigid-demand distribution network regulation resource" The large-scale integration of distributed photovoltaics, charging piles, and other resources is driving the distribution network to shift from one-way power supply to bidirectional power flow. Some distribution areas face issues such as photovoltaic reverse power flow, voltage violations, and heavy or overloaded distribution transformers. Distribution area energy storage achieves local power flow regulation through on-site charging and discharging, and can simultaneously undertake functions such as new energy consumption, peak shaving and valley filling, dynamic capacity expansion, and emergency supply assurance, becoming an important lever for enhancing distribution network flexibility. The core of competition is shifting from single equipment supply to comprehensive capabilities in "distribution network adaptation, system integration, and aggregated operation" In terms of business models, in the short term, unified grid construction and operation and equipment procurement remain the main pathways for project implementation; third-party investment and grid leasing are suitable for seasonal overload and temporary supply assurance scenarios; in the long term, participation in spot markets, ancillary services, and demand response through virtual power plant aggregation is expected to drive the industry to transform from one-time equipment sales to "equipment + operation and maintenance + operations." "Storage instead of construction" broadens the boundaries of distribution area governance, and the long-term market space is expected to reach the 100 GWh level With advantages such as short construction cycles, low retrofit costs, and diversified revenue sources, energy storage has outstanding flexible substitution value. Based on a national base of 5 million distribution areas, assuming 40% are overloaded distribution areas, and assuming that 20%-30% of distribution area energy storage retrofits are planned to be completed during the 15th Five-Year Plan period, with a calculation of 600-800 kWh per unit (considering the scaling up of energy storage), the potential market space for distribution area energy storage is approximately 240-480 GWh. Distribution network-side energy storage is expected to become a new growth pole for the energy storage industry.
